TITLE:

A latency-sensitive and network cost awareness approach for allocation of component-based applications in a hierarchical fog.

SUMMARY:

Over the years, Cloud Computing has provided infrastructure for processing applications and services. However, the distance between Cloud computing resources and Internet of Things (IoT) devices can cause delays in response times for some services and applications that have sensitivity and temporal constraints. In this context, Fog Computing emerges as a computational paradigm that seeks to bring Cloud Computing resources closer to IoT devices, geographically distributing micro-data centers (Cloudlets) and reducing response time. Studies using Fog Computing present solutions for the application allocation, addressing that it is possible to meet different types of requirements. These studies evaluate certain requirements for decision making, such as response time and communication cost. However, it is observed in these studies that as a requirement is prioritized, another is neglected. Thus, this work proposes an approach for allocating modular applications in a Fog Computing architecture with multiple hierarchical levels, which seeks to reduce the response time of latency-sensitive applications and reduce data traffic on the network. To achieve this goal, the proposed approach, Least Impact - X (LI-X), seeks to reduce the idleness of resources at the lowest levels of the fog and takes into account the communication between application modules when deciding on the allocation. LI-X was compared to predecessor studies in a simulated iFogSim environment. The results show that the LI-X was able to overcome these studies in most of the proposed scenarios, reducing the response time and the cost of data communication on the network.
